For Expo Leeds I exhibited a sound installation completed as part of an urban ecology of chance.
Press play to hear a clip of the audio.
 
Discarded strips of cassette tape found in and around Fei Jia Cun, Beijing, 2009.
 
Here, discarded media is salvaged, re-spliced and re-presented. Magnetic cassette tape is usually found uncoiled and tangled in twigs or roadside bushes. This work was made by carefully collecting these long sparkling strips of obsolete media and re-connecting them to discover what sounds they hold. Chinese pop songs and techno music are audible beneath the warped crackles of an analogue media eroded by the elements.
 
As an installation a compilation cassette tape made from many of these strips of tape is played as a sound work on an old Sony tape deck.
